Selecting the Wrong Paint Shade



Picking the ideal paint color is a critical decision when repainting your insides, as it sets the tone and atmosphere of the area. One typical mistake to stay clear of is picking the incorrect paint color. The color you select can considerably affect the total feel and look of a room.

As an example, selecting dark colors in a tiny area can make it really feel confined and gloomy, while picking excessively brilliant colors might cause a space that feels overwhelming and distracting.

To avoid this error, take into consideration variables such as the area's natural light, the feature of the room, and the state of mind you intend to produce. It's also essential to check paint samples on the wall surfaces prior to committing to a shade to see exactly how it looks in various lights conditions throughout the day.

Seeking advice from specialist painters or indoor developers can also assist you make an educated choice and guarantee that the chosen paint shade boosts the visual appeals of your area.

Neglecting Correct Surface Area Preparation



When repainting your interiors, neglecting proper surface area preparation can bring about unsatisfactory results and reduce the longevity of the paint work. One of the most crucial action in accomplishing a professional-looking coating is guaranteeing that the surfaces to be repainted are clean, smooth, and appropriately topped.

Disregarding to clean up the walls completely before paint can result in attachment concerns, where the paint falls short to appropriately adhere to the surface. Dust, dust, and grease can prevent the paint from sticking evenly, bring about peeling off or flaking gradually.

Additionally, falling short to attend to blemishes such as cracks, holes, or unequal textures can cause the problems to show via the paint, diminishing the total appearance of the space.

Properly topping the surfaces before paint is also important, as it aids the paint adhere better, promotes even coverage, and can stop discolorations or discoloration from bleeding through.

Taking the time to prepare the surfaces adequately will inevitably make sure a specialist and lasting paint work.

Rushing Via the Painting Process



Quickly advancing through the paint procedure can jeopardize the top quality and toughness of the final result. Rushing can result in numerous concerns, such as unequal insurance coverage, noticeable brush strokes, paint drips, and missed areas. Each of these troubles diminishes the total aesthetic charm of the room and can be time-consuming to remedy.



When paint, it's critical to permit enough time for each and every coat to completely dry prior to using the next one. Failing to do so can cause the paint not adhering appropriately, resulting in peeling or flaking with time. In addition, hurrying through the painting procedure may cause you to overlook appropriate preparation, such as cleaning the wall surfaces or making use of primer, which can affect the longevity of the paint work.

To stay clear of these pitfalls, it's recommended to adhere to a systematic approach, including detailed surface area preparation, making use of high-quality tools and materials, and enabling adequate time for every layer to dry.
